A Phase 3, Open-Label, Randomized, Parallel-Group, Multi-Center Study to Evaluate the Safety and Immunogenicity of Novartis Meningococcal ACWY Conjugate Vaccine When Administered With Routine Infant Vaccinations to Healthy Infants
In Brief
A Phase 3 clinical trial evaluating Meningococcal ACWY Conjugate Vaccine, DTaP-IPV-HBV, and 6 other interventions for Meningitis, Meningococcal. Completed, enrolled 4,545 participants across 63 sites in 3 countries.
Detailed Summary
This study will evaluate the safety and immune response of the Novartis Meningococcal ACWY conjugate vaccine when administered with routine infant vaccinations to healthy infants.
